Lessons on Life, Business, and Building Your Own Miracle Team Jim Craig is widely known as the heart and soul of the 1980 USA Olympic Hockey team. The “Miracle on Ice” victory for the United States over the vaunted, seemingly unbeatable Soviet Union team is largely regarded as one of the most extraordinary sports victories of all time, and the team’s success is attributed to exceptional teamwork. Jim has parlayed his incredible work ethic and determination into an impressive sales career, spanning over 30 years. He has also translated many of the essential teamwork principles from the Olympics into successful business methods. https://www.linkedin.com/in/jim-craig-1501a38/ Host Jim Campbell Founder & CEO, AXIM Fringe Solutions Group Jim Campbell is the founder and CEO of AXIM Fringe Solutions Group, LLC. Following an Honorable Discharge for medical reasons from the U.S. Marine Corps, Jim began a career in the health insurance business working for United Healthcare (UHC), where he re-established UHC’s small business platform in the state of Maryland. Since 2004, Jim built on that experience by starting a small private benefits brokerage and financial planning firm, where he spent six successful years. This was a formative experience that reinforced for Jim the value of solid business practices and relationships. In 2011, Jim created AXIM Fringe Solutions Group – the nation’s first and only health and welfare administration and compliance firm that is a government contractor. As founder/CEO, Jim oversees all aspects of the business and assists clients and teams build the best solutions for benefits and administration of H/W while understanding the impact of the various requirements and nuances therein.
